What was the role of science and technology in colonial era

Respuesta :

skps8548 skps8548
  • 19-05-2021
The development of technology often facilitated new places and means of travel, exploration, and colonization. Sometimes, science and technology were actively employed to rationalize extended colonial rule of people and territory, under a humanitarian and civilizing logic.
